About the business division
The Water Utilities Division is Mott MacDonald\'s centre of excellence for responding to the UK and Ireland\'s water and wastewater challenges. The work we do is at the forefront of ensuring safe water supplies, preventing urban flooding, and improving the health of rivers and coastal environments. Our multi-disciplinary teams provide services throughout the full project life cycle, from advisory services and feasibility studies to outline and detailed design. We deliver best-in-class solutions to our clients while offering diverse and technically stimulating opportunities to our people.
